This study is concerned with the non-dimensional relationships for the bank-full channel characteristics as well as dimensionless tractive force τ*S for stable channels of gravel and sand bed alluvial rivers. The condition proposed by the author for stable channels, that satisfies rational regime relations, is verified with use of selected existing data of natural Japanese and overseas rivers, so that such relationship as τ*S = (K3/2・(B/h))2 is identified and the value of K is estimated from these data. Then, the obtained relationships with the estimated K-value from selected existing data of Japanese and overseas natural rivers are tested against the Onga River in Kyushu. The relationships are found to well predict longitudinal changes of both channel characteristics and τ*S of the Onga River.
